Principle of Operation

The Deerma humidifier utilizes ultrasonic technology. It generates 1.7 million high-frequency oscillations per second, atomizing water into microscopic particles (1-5 microns). These fine particles are then dispersed into the air by a pneumatic device, achieving uniform air humidification. This helps maintain ideal indoor humidity levels and prevent static electricity.

Cleaning and Maintenance

Regular cleaning is essential for optimal performance and longevity of the humidifier.

  1. To maintain optimal performance, regularly clean the water trough and water tank.
  2. Frequently clean the ultrasonic transducer and filter to prevent hard-to-remove scale buildup.
  3. Before cleaning, always unplug the device. When unplugging, hold the plug firmly, not the power cord. ?
  4. Do not use chemical solvents, gasoline, or polishing powder for cleaning. Clean the device with clean water.
  5. Clean components with a soft cloth. For stubborn scale in the water trough, use a cleaning agent recommended or authorized by Deerma. Dissolve citric acid in hot water (10ml citric acid per 1g water), apply to the scaled area, let it sit for 5 minutes, then gently clean with a brush until the scale is removed.
  6. Remove the filter from the water tank cover. Soak it in white vinegar for 15 minutes, shake it, and then rinse with clean water. The filter's function will be restored.
  7. Regularly empty and rinse the water in the water trough and tank to keep the humidifier clean.
  8. If the device will not be used for an extended period, clean all components, dry them, and store them in the original packaging or a dry place.

Safety Precautions

Please read the following safety instructions carefully before using the Deerma humidifier.

  1. Use only the specified voltage and frequency: 220V-50Hz.
  2. Do not disassemble, repair, or modify the device yourself.
  3. If the power line is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er, its service department, or similarly qualified personnel to avoid hazards.
  4. Immediately unplug the device if any abnormal phenomena occur. Repairs should only be performed by the manufacturer, its service department, or qualified personnel.
  5. Regularly clean dust from the power plug. ?
  6. Always unplug the device before cleaning or moving it.
  7. When unplugging, hold the plug, not the power cord. ?
  8. Do not move or tilt the device when it is powered on or filled with water.
  9. Do not touch the water or components in the water trough while the device is powered on.
  10. Do not cover the air inlet or mist outlet with items like towels while the device is operating.
  11. This is not a toy. Keep it away from infants and children to prevent accidents. Do not place it in cribs, strollers, or playpens.
  12. Place the device on a flat, stable, and firm surface.
  13. Do not add essences or other substances not produced or authorized by Deerma into the water tank or trough.
  14. Do not use the device in the kitchen. Keep it away from heat sources and direct sunlight. Maintain a distance of at least 2 meters from furniture and other electrical appliances to prevent moisture damage.
  15. Unplug the device before adding water. ?

Points of Attention

  1. Ensure the power supply voltage matches the product's rated voltage. If not, contact your dealer and do not use the product.
  2. After receiving the humidifier, let it acclimate to room temperature for 30 minutes before use to prevent damage to the water tank from sudden temperature changes.
  3. Use the humidifier within a normal room temperature range (5°C-40°C).
  4. Place the humidifier on a level surface to avoid tilting.
  5. Avoid placing the humidifier directly on wooden floors, as moisture can cause damage or deformation.
  6. When in use, keep the humidifier at least 2 meters away from furniture and electrical equipment to prevent moisture damage.
  7. Keep the humidifier away from heat sources and direct sunlight.
  8. Do not pour water above 40°C into the water tank or trough to avoid damaging the device.
  9. Prevent water from entering the main body through the air outlet. If water spills on the body, wipe it dry immediately with a dry cloth to prevent damage.
  10. When the room temperature is below 0°C, empty the water from the tank and trough to prevent damage from freezing.
  11. Do not place metal objects, chemicals, or detergents in the water trough; this can lead to poor misting.
  12. Before draining water from the trough, turn off the power and unplug the device. ?
  13. Before moving, cleaning, or adding water, always turn off the power and unplug the device. Do not move the device while it is operating. ?
  14. Do not add water to the mist outlet or air outlet.
  15. When cleaning, ensure water does not enter the internal electrical components.
  16. Do not disassemble the original parts of the housing.

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your humidifier, consult the table below:

Issue Possible Cause Solution
Indicator light is off, no mist. Power is not connected or the device is malfunctioning. Reconnect the power. If the problem persists, contact Deerma after-sales service.
Power is on, but no mist. Insufficient water in the tank; waterless auto shut-off is activated. Refill the water tank. If the problem persists, contact Deerma after-sales service.
Low mist output. Scale buildup on the atomizer or impurities in the water. Clean the atomizer and refill with clean water.
Abnormal noise. Low water level in the tank or unstable surface. Add water to the water trough and place the humidifier on a stable, firm surface.

Note: If the above solutions do not resolve the issue, please contact Deerma's service center or an authorized dealer. Do not attempt to disassemble or repair the device yourself.
